How they compare

Congo currently reports 6.28 trillion current LCU against 6.12 trillion current LCU in Gabon, a difference of 155.56 billion current LCU.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 56 shared years of data; in 1970 it was Congo ahead.

Congo ranks 63rd and Gabon ranks 64th of 187 countries.

Gabon has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

Final consumption expenditure is expenditure on goods and services by resident institutional units for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. Final consumption expenditure can be measured for households, general government, the central bank and non-profit institutions serving households.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This series is expressed in local currency units.
